To build a professional networking lab, downloading and setting up high-quality device images for EVE-NG (Emulated Virtual Environment Next Generation) is essential. Below is a guide on where to legally find and download the best images for your EVE-NG setup as of April 2026. 1. Top Sources for EVE-NG Images

Finding reliable images often involves a mix of official vendor downloads and community-shared repositories.

Official Vendor Sites (Recommended): The most stable images come directly from manufacturers.

Cisco Modeling Labs (CML): The legal way to get official Cisco images (IOSv, IOS-XE, ASA, etc.) is through a CML Personal subscription.

Arista & Fortinet: Many vendors offer free or trial versions of their virtual appliances (like Arista vEOS FortiGate VM ) that are compatible with EVE-NG.

Community Repositories: Sites like GitHub host collections of community-vetted images for Cisco, Juniper, and other appliances, though these are often "use at your own risk" regarding licensing.
